Using this package, you can generate links to add events to calendar systems. Here's a quick example:

```php
use Spatie\CalendarLinks\Link;

Link::create(
    'Birthday',
    DateTime::createFromFormat('Y-m-d H:i', '2018-02-01 09:00'),
    DateTime::createFromFormat('Y-m-d H:i', '2018-02-01 18:00')
)->google();
```

This will output: `https://calendar.google.com/calendar/render?action=TEMPLATE&text=Birthday&dates=20180201T090000/20180201T180000&sprop=&sprop=name:`

If you follow that link (and are authenticated with Google), you’ll see a screen to add the event to your calendar.

The package can also generate ics files that you can open in several email and calendar programs, including Microsoft Outlook, Google Calendar, and Apple Calendar.

## Installation

You can install the package via composer:

```sh
composer require spatie/calendar-links
```

## Usage

```php
<?php
use Spatie\CalendarLinks\Link;

$from = DateTime::createFromFormat('Y-m-d H:i', '2018-02-01 09:00');
$to = DateTime::createFromFormat('Y-m-d H:i', '2018-02-01 18:00');

$link = Link::create('Sebastian’s birthday', $from, $to)
    ->description('Cookies & cocktails!')
    ->address('Kruikstraat 22, 2018 Antwerpen');

// Generate a link to create an event on Google calendar
echo $link->google();

// Generate a link to create an event on Yahoo calendar
echo $link->yahoo();

// Generate a link to create an event on outlook.live.com calendar
echo $link->webOutlook();

// Generate a link to create an event on outlook.office.com calendar
echo $link->webOffice();

// Generate a data URI for an ics file (for iCal & Outlook)
echo $link->ics();
echo $link->ics(['UID' => 'custom-id']); // Custom UID (to update existing events)
echo $link->ics(['URL' => 'https://my-page.com']); // Custom URL
echo $link->ics(['REMINDER' => []]); // Add the default reminder (for iCal & Outlook)
echo $link->ics(['REMINDER' => ['DESCRIPTION' => 'Remind me', 'TIME' => new \DateTime('tomorrow 12:30 UTC')]]); // Add a custom reminder
echo $link->ics([], ['format' => 'file']); // use file output; e.g. to attach ics as a file to an email.

// Generate a data URI using arbitrary generator:
echo $link->formatWith(new \Your\Generator());
```

## Package principles

1. it should produce a small output (to keep page-size small)
2. it should be fast (no any external heavy dependencies)
3. all `Link` class features should be supported by at least 2 generators (different services have different features)
